Abstract

This study aims to analyze learning strategies and approaches that can enhance the effectiveness of Islamic Religious Education (IRE) learning. A qualitative approach with a library research method was employed. Data were collected by reviewing relevant scholarly sources, including books, journal articles, conference proceedings, and other academic documents, and were subsequently analyzed using content analysis. The findings indicate that active, contextual, problem-based, project-based, and engaging learning strategies can encourage greater student involvement in the learning process. In addition, contextual, humanistic, scientific, inquiry-based, experiential, and rational approaches can contribute to improving students’ learning motivation, understanding of the subject matter, and critical thinking skills. However, the effectiveness of IRE learning is not determined solely by the strategies and approaches employed. It is also influenced by teachers’ competencies, the availability of educational facilities and resources, the integration of technology, and support from both school and family environments. Therefore, teachers need to carefully select and combine appropriate learning strategies and approaches based on learning objectives, the characteristics of the subject matter, and students’ needs. Such considerations are essential for creating effective and meaningful IRE learning experiences that contribute to students’ character development.
